As long as they're functioning, you may not think much about your gutters, but they are a critical component of your house's health and appearance. Having a good gutter system can lower the risk of water damaging your landscaping, basement and foundation. Gutters also help protect the soffits, eaves and fascia on your roof, all of which are normally made of wood. Different Types of Gutters
The material you use for your gutters will affect their total cost. The material also affects the durability, sustainability and weight of your gutter system. Some common gutter materials are:
- Vinyl: Vinyl gutters are relatively inexpensive, but may need to be replaced often in very hot or cold climates. PVC vinyl gutters are decidedly not environmentally friendly, but uPVC (unplasticized polyvinyl chloride) contains fewer environmental toxins than many other types of gutter materials.
- Steel: Steel gutters are heavy and durable, making this gutter type one of the more sustainable options. The material is also recyclable.
- Titanium Zinc: Titanium zinc gutters can be expensive, but will last much, much longer than many options. Titanium zinc does not rust, and it doesn't normally show scratches. The production of titanium zinc gutters is less eco-friendly than some other options, but their longevity helps contribute to their sustainability.
- Aluminum: Gutters made from aluminum weigh very little and are easy to install. Aluminum is rust-resistant, but it also bends and cracks more easily than other materials. You can look for recycled aluminum gutters in order to be more environmentally conscious.
- Copper: Copper gutters last a long time, but can be very expensive. Copper is easily recyclable, which makes it more sustainable than some other options.
You can make several different decisions about the gutters you put on your home. Some of the choices you might make include:
- Sectional Vs. Seamless Gutters: Sectional gutters are easier and cheaper to install. Sectional gutters are made of pre-cut lengths of gutter material that are attached to your house. Seamless gutters are custom-built to your home and require professional installation. For this reason, seamless gutters are more expensive, but they are also less prone to leaks.
- K-Style Vs. Half-Round Gutters: K-style gutters are the most common style. They have more room to hold water than other styles, making them especially popular among those in rainy areas, like Medfield. Half-round gutters are open on top, which makes them easier to clean, but also hastens debris buildup.
- Custom Gutters: Custom gutters may be worth the extra cost, depending on the details of your project. In addition to seamless gutters, discussed above, there are also options like fascia gutters, which are built directly into the fascia board on your home.

Different types of gutter guards
Gutter guards help protect your gutter system from both nesting animals (such as birds and wasps) and from debris buildup. Depending on the amount of tree coverage you have, you may be planning to add gutter guards on top of your existing gutters, or considering purchasing them when you install new gutters. Gutter guards that you can choose from include:
- Brush Guards: Brush guards are made up of large bristles that you place in your gutters to catch debris. These gutter guards are very easy to install, but because debris commonly gets stuck in them, they will need frequent cleaning.
- Foam Guards: Foam guards are made up of pieces of foam that you place in your gutter that let water through while catching debris on top. These types of guards are budget-friendly and simple to install, but are non-recyclable and need to be replaced frequently, which makes them less environmentally friendly than some other options.
- Reverse Curve/Surface Tension Guards: Reverse curve guards have a unique shape that uses surface tension to allow water to flow into your gutters while debris slides off. They are highly effective but more expensive, and they require professional installation.
- Screen Guards: Screen guards block debris while letting water through holes; however, sometimes small debris like pine needles still makes its way into your gutter. It is easy to install screen guards on your own.
- Mesh Screen Guards: These guards are more effective at filtering debris than regular screen gutter guards, but are also more likely to need professional installation.
- Micro Mesh Screen Guards: Micro mesh guards are extremely effective at stopping debris while letting water through. They almost always need to be installed by a professional.

What are some ways I can make sure my gutter system is eco-friendly?
Tips for making your gutter system more eco-friendly include using recyclable and/or more sustainable materials (like aluminum and copper), performing regular cleaning and maintenance so they need to be replaced less often and installing gutter guards. The biggest environmental impact of gutters typically comes from the materials, so picking sustainable ones and replacing them less often is key.

If my gutters have leaf guards on them, will I still be able to clean them?
The way you keep your gutter system clean will change based on which guards you have. Some, like micro mesh and reverse curve guards, might need professional cleaning. Others, such as brush and foam, are simply removed for cleaning.
What are some signs my gutter system needs to be cleaned?
If you notice mold or mildew on your gutter system, that is a good sign that it is due for a cleaning. Overflowing, cracking or sagging can all also be indicative of gutters that are blocked and need to be cleaned.
